Sec. 247.3  Administration.

    (a) Delegation of Authority to FNS. Within the Department, FNS shall 
act on behalf of the Department in the administration of the Program. 
Within FNS, SFPD and the Regional Offices are responsible for Program 
administration. FNS will provide assistance to State and local agencies 
and evaluate

[[Page 405]]

all levels of Program operations to assure that the goals of the Program 
are achieved in the most effective and efficient manner possible.
    (b) Delegation of authority to State agency. The State agency is 
responsible for all operations under the Program within its jurisdiction 
and shall administer the Program in accordance with the requirements of 
this part, FMC 74-4, A-90, A-95, A-102, A-110, and 7 CFR part 250 
subchapter B where applicable. The State agency shall provide guidance 
to local agencies on all aspects of Program operations. If distribution 
of supplemental foods or other Program operations at the State level are 
performed by an agency of the State other than the State agency, the 
State agency shall enter into a written agreement with the other agency. 
The agreement shall outline the responsibilities of each agency under 
the Program and shall be included in the State Plan. In addition, when a 
State agency enters into an agreement with a distributing agency, the 
distributing agency still must enter into a separate agreement with the 
Department as required by 7 CFR part 250 subchapter B, Food 
Distribution.
    (c) Agreement and State plan. Each State agency desiring to 
administer the Program shall annually submit a State Plan and enter into 
a written agreement with the Department for the administration of the 
Program in the jurisdiction of the State agency in accordance with the 
provisions of this part.
    (d) Delegation of authority to local agency. The local agency shall 
provide Program benefits to participants in the most effective and 
efficient manner, and shall comply with this part and the State Plan.

(Approved by the Office of Management and Budget under control number 
0584-0063)
